My primary school is recruiting bright, ambitious people who hope to make teaching their career and want to gain experience before starting their training. They are a happy school with a proven successful track record of training beginning teachers. They are keen to share their ethos and values with the next generation of teaching professionals.
This is a great opportunity to join a school where you can learn from good and outstanding teachers and get an understanding of what is expected prior to entering into a teacher training programme. The school will provide appropriate support and sponsor successful candidates to undertake their teacher training whilst they continue to earn the following academic year. All their graduates over recent years who have continued this pathway have been successful in accessing a salaried based teacher training route following on from a year's experience as an assistant.
We are hoping to recruit graduates who either have school experience and are ready to start training, or need to gain school experience and plan to start training in September 2026. ✨Tip Number 1
Network with current teachers and educational professionals in Westminster. Attend local education events or workshops to connect with individuals who can provide insights about the school and its culture, which will help you tailor your approach when applying.
✨Tip Number 2
Research the school's ethos and values thoroughly. Understanding what they prioritise in their teaching approach will allow you to demonstrate how your own values align during any informal discussions or interviews.
✨Tip Number 3
Prepare to discuss your passion for teaching and your long-term career goals. Be ready to articulate why you want to become a teacher and how this role as a Graduate Teaching Assistant fits into your journey.
✨Tip Number 4
Consider volunteering or gaining experience in a classroom setting before applying. This hands-on experience will not only enhance your CV but also give you practical examples to discuss during your interactions with the school.

How to prepare for a job interview at Academics Ltd
✨Show Your Passion for Teaching
Make sure to express your enthusiasm for education and teaching during the interview. Share any relevant experiences, such as tutoring or volunteering, that demonstrate your commitment to helping students learn and grow.
✨Understand the School's Ethos
Research the school's values and ethos before the interview. Be prepared to discuss how your personal teaching philosophy aligns with theirs, and how you can contribute to their positive learning environment.
✨Prepare Questions for the Headteacher
Have a list of thoughtful questions ready to ask the Headteacher. This shows your interest in the role and helps you understand more about the school's culture and expectations for Graduate Teaching Assistants.
✨Demonstrate Adaptability and Willingness to Learn
Highlight your ability to adapt to new situations and your eagerness to learn from experienced teachers. Discuss how you plan to take advantage of the training opportunities provided by the school to enhance your skills.
